#9e1b02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9e1b02 is composed of 62% red, 10.6%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.9% magenta, 98.7%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 9.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 31.4%. #9e1b02 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3604 with #3d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#9e1b02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9e1b02 has RGB values of R:158, G:27,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.99,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10361602.

Shades and Tints of #9e1b02
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fff1ef is the lightest one.
